Avengers Assemble

11 05 2012

Wow. The Avengers. What can I say. I bloody loved it.

Yes I may sound geeky, but I honestly couldn’t have enjoyed this film more. Came out grinning like a Cheshire Cat J

Let’s get back to the start though. For anyone who’s been living under a rock for the past few years and may not know, Avengers Assemble tells of how the world’s super heroes are brought together to combat the biggest threat the world has ever faced – Thor’s brother Loki (Tom Hiddleston). Cue Iron Man (Robert Downey Jnr.), The Incredible Hulk (Mark Ruffalo), Hawk Eye (Jeremy Renner), Thor (Chris Hemsworth), Captain America (Chris Evans) and Black Widow (Scarlett Johansson) brought together by Nick Fury (Samuel L. Jackson). Essentially this is your standard super hero movie. Drama, action, adventure, fantasy etc – same old, same old. But this film had much more of a spark than other films in this genre – even the individual hero films such as Thor and Captain America.

For me, this film was pretty much perfect. Such an incredible cast and far more humour than I’d anticipated. The dynamics between the characters were really well played out – the only problem perhaps being that because there were so many of them, some of the back stories weren’t examined in great details. It’s one of the first films I’ve genuinely enjoyed in 3D too. I felt gripped throughout the film and was pretty disappointed when it came to an end.

All in all, I can honestly say that I’d recommend this to anyone who enjoys a trip to the cinema for some light entertainment. Granted it’s not hard-hitting or thought-provoking or even heart wrenching….but what it does deliver is a full package of action and adventure, which makes you laugh along the way. And did I mention the ridiculous number of lovely leading men?! What’s not to like?

Bring on the sequel! 10/10 Kxx
